Outline & Structure: Hi there,
We are looking for a resourceful, smart, and creative writer to write 1500+ word info-packed list-driven top 10 articles. These are not the gif-filled fluff pieces you'll find on Buzzfeed or HuffPo, but smart, insightful, and engaging articles that look at things in a different light.
Topics can be on anything from film and sports to science, psychology, or history. The types of list articles we are looking for are usually offbeat, approaching something normal in an unexpected way, things most people don't know, common misconceptions debunked, incredible unsolved mysteries, or little known facts about historical figures.
To give you an example, an article on 10 People Who Were Burned At the Stake might be good; but a better one would be 10 People Who Were Burned At the Stake And LIVED.
We're not looking for generic top ten listicles that litter the internet. Your content must be unique, original, and bonus points for the more obscure facts you can dig up. Most importantly, your list articles shouldn't just be copied or modified from existing lists on the internet.
